import numpy as np import base64 def imgTobyte_cv2(img, img_type="jpg"): ''' 将opencv 读取的图像(numpy矩阵)转为二进制格式 :param img opencv 读取的BGR图像 :param img_type 图片的原始后缀, 如 jpg/jpeg/png等 :return 图像的base64编码字符,不带base64头的 ''' # 对数组的图片格式进行编码...
通过python将图片转成base64编码 通过python将图片转成base64编码 下方示例代码以Python为例,介绍如何将d:\demo.jpg图片转换成base64编码。您也可以使用在线的图片转base64工具。 import base64 with open("d:\demo.jpg", "rb") as image_file: 来自:帮助中心 查看更多 → 漏洞管理服务可以对网站文字和...
导入模块:引入base64、BytesIO和Image类。 函数定义:定义函数base64_to_image(),接收Base64字符串和输出文件名。 去除前缀:检查Base64字符串是否带有data:image/png;base64,前缀,并在需要时将其去掉。 解码:使用b64decode方法,将Base64字符串解码为二进制数据。 创建图像对象:通过BytesIO将字节流包装成图像对象。
首先把图片转为字节流,进行传输,接受到数据后,在把字节转换为图片进行生成 图片转字节流 importbase64# 图片转字节deftu_zi_jie():withopen('jiu.png','rb')asfp: tu = base64.b64encode(fp.read())# 生成很长得一串字节流print(tu)if__name__ =='__main__': tu_zi_jie() AI代码助手复制代码 ...
通过python将图片转成base64编码 下方示例代码以Python为例,介绍如何将d:\demo.jpg图片转换成base64编码。您也可以使用在线的图片转base64工具。 import base64 with open("d:\demo.jpg", "rb") as image_file: 来自:帮助中心 查看更多 → 功能总览 创建音频转码任务 快速创建转码任务 视频转封装 视频...
import requests, base64 1. 2. 我们需要进行百度AI开放平台的接口认证,代码如下: # -*- coding:utf-8 -*- # 百度AI开放平台鉴权函数 def get_access_token(): url = 'https://aip.baidubce.com/oauth/2.0/token' data = { 'grant_type': 'client_credentials', # 固定值 ...
python中常用的数据类型:int、bool、str、list、dict、tuple、set。 int:十进制转换为二进制:除2取余,逆向排列 二进制转化为十进制:记住8位一节 常用操作方法:bit_length()获取十进制转化为二进制的最小位数 i = 42 print(i.bit_length()) --->6 1...
在计算机编程中,有时需要将图像文件转化为二进制格式,以便于存储或进行其他的处理。对于初学者来说,这可能会显得复杂,但实际上,只需几个简单的步骤就能完成这个任务。本文将通过一个清晰的流程和代码示例指导你如何实现这一功能。 流程概述 下面是将图片转化为二进制文件的基本步骤: ...
64. 从上面的实例,可以看出来,这个就是采用类似与C结构体的方式,直接解析映射来解析和组装数据。十分的强大。这个实例程序的运行结果如下。 defEndian b')\xaa\xbb\xcc\xff\xee' BigEndian b'\x92\xaa\xbb\xcc\xee\xff' b1:1 b2:0 b3:0